Abstract The purpose of this article is to explore the solutions of the following nonlinear partial differential equations: P1(u)2+P2(u)2=eg and P1(u)2+2α P1(u)P2(u)+P2(u)2=eg, where α2∈ ℂ∖\0,1\ , g ( z ) is a polynomial, aj,bj,cj(j=1,2) are constants in ℂ , and P1(u)=a1 u+b1 uz1+c1uz2 and \mathcal P2(u)=a2 u+b2uz1+c2uz2. The description of the existence conditions and the forms of the solutions for the above partial differential equations demonstrate that our results improve and generalise the previous results given by Saleeby, Cao and Xu. Moreover, some of our examples corresponding to every case in our theorems reveal the significant difference in the order of solutions for equations from a single variable to several variables.
